Jelaskan Tentang Natural language processing (NLP)
Natural Language Processing (NLP) adalah bidang ilmu komputer dan kecerdasan buatan yang memfokuskan interaksi antara komputer dan bahasa manusia (bahasa alami). Ini melibatkan pengembangan algoritma dan model yang dapat memahami, menafsirkan, dan menghasilkan bahasa manusia.
NLP memiliki beragam aplikasi, termasuk terjemahan bahasa, ringkasan teks, analisis sentimen, dan pengembangan chatbot. Ini digunakan di berbagai industri, seperti layanan pelanggan, kesehatan, keuangan, dan pendidikan.
Ada beberapa tantangan dalam NLP, seperti kompleksitas dan variasi bahasa manusia, kebutuhan akan jumlah data yang diberi label untuk pelatihan dan evaluasi, dan kebutuhan akan metrik evaluasi yang handal. Untuk mengatasi tantangan-tantangan ini, peneliti dan praktisi NLP bergantung pada kombinasi teknik pembelajaran mesin, pengetahuan linguistik, dan keahlian domain.
Beberapa contoh tugas NLP meliputi:
Analisis sentimen: Ini melibatkan mengidentifikasi sentimen atau emosi yang diekspresikan dalam sebuah teks, seperti apakah itu positif, negatif, atau netral.
Penandaan part-of-speech: Ini melibatkan memberikan label pada setiap kata dalam kalimat dengan part-of-speech-nya (misalnya, noun, verb, adjective).
Pengenalan entitas bernama: Ini melibatkan mengidentifikasi dan mengelompokkan entitas bernama (misalnya, orang, organisasi, lokasi) dalam sebuah teks.
Terjemahan mesin: Ini melibatkan menerjemahkan sebuah teks dari satu bahasa ke bahasa lain.
Secara keseluruhan, NLP adalah bidang yang tumbuh dan berkembang dengan cepat yang memiliki potensi untuk merevolusi cara komputer dan manusia berkomunikasi dan berinteraksi satu sama lain.
Comments
Post a Comment